keen_web_multiselect
Phoenix LiveView wrapper for @keenmate/web-multiselect — a themeable multi-select web component with typeahead, virtual scrolling, async search, and full keyboard navigation.
One package covers both plain HEEx and LiveView. The upstream JS + CSS are bundled, so no npm install is required.

Wire up the assets
The bundled JS and CSS live in this library's priv/static/ directory.
Quick start — the installer
On a standard esbuild Phoenix app, let the installer wire everything for you:
mix keen_web_multiselect.install
It edits assets/js/app.js (imports + LiveSocket hook registration) and
assets/css/app.css (stylesheet import), idempotently — re-running is safe. Pass
--dry-run to preview. Anything it can't confidently patch (an unusual LiveSocket
setup, an importmap app with no assets/js/app.js) is left untouched and printed as a
manual step. To wire it by hand, use one of the two paths below.
Path A — import from deps/ (esbuild, the Phoenix default)
In assets/js/app.js:
import KeenWebMultiselectHook from "../../deps/keen_web_multiselect/priv/static/keen_web_multiselect_hook.js";
import "../../deps/keen_web_multiselect/priv/static/multiselect.js";
let liveSocket = new LiveSocket("/live", Socket, {
hooks: { KeenWebMultiselectHook },
params: { _csrf_token: csrfToken }
});
In assets/css/app.css:
@import "../../deps/keen_web_multiselect/priv/static/multiselect.css";
Path B — serve directly from the dep's priv/static
In your endpoint, add another Plug.Static:
plug Plug.Static,
at: "/keen_web_multiselect",
from: {:keen_web_multiselect, "priv/static"},
gzip: false,
only: ~w(multiselect.js multiselect.css keen_web_multiselect_hook.js)
Then reference /keen_web_multiselect/multiselect.js from your layout <script type="module"> tag and the CSS from a <link>.

Driving the component from the server
Because the element renders phx-update="ignore", LiveView's DOM patcher won't push
new options or a new selection to it. Use Keenmate.WebMultiselect.push_update/3
(the sanctioned channel — it sends the event KeenWebMultiselectHook listens for):
# Cascading selects — parent changed, swap the child's options and clear it
def handle_event("web_multiselect:change", %{"id" => "country", "values" => [c]}, socket) do
{:noreply, Keenmate.WebMultiselect.push_update(socket, "region", options: regions(c), value: [])}
end
# Server-authoritative rule — allow optimistically, then correct
def handle_event("web_multiselect:change", %{"id" => "tags", "values" => v}, socket) when length(v) > 3 do
{:noreply, Keenmate.WebMultiselect.push_update(socket, "tags", value: Enum.take(v, 3))}
end
Only the keys you pass are sent: value: [] clears the selection without touching
the options; options: opts swaps options and leaves the selection to the component.
The target needs hook={true} and a matching id.
Server-side search
Set search_event and the hook installs an async searchCallback that runs each
query through your LiveView — no JavaScript. Reply from handle_event/3 with
{:reply, %{results: [...]}, socket}; the results (in the usual option shape)
populate the dropdown:
<.web_multiselect
id="repos"
hook={true}
search_event="search_repos"
search_placeholder="Search GitHub…"
/>
def handle_event("search_repos", %{"id" => "repos", "query" => q}, socket) do
results =
q
|> MyApp.GitHub.search_repos()
|> Enum.map(&%{value: &1.id, label: &1.full_name})
{:reply, %{results: results}, socket}
end
The reply must use {:reply, %{results: ...}, socket} (not {:noreply, ...}) — the
hook resolves the pending search with reply.results. Queries that are superseded by
a newer keystroke are dropped client-side (the rc04 AbortSignal contract), so a slow
stale reply never overwrites fresher results. Pair with search_debounce to collapse
keystroke bursts into a single round-trip.
Form integration
Pass a Phoenix.HTML.FormField and the component fills in id, name, and the initial value — no other wiring, and no hook required:
<.form for={@form} phx-change="validate" phx-submit="save">
<.web_multiselect field={@form[:tags]} options={@tag_options} />
<.button>Save</.button>
</.form>
That's the whole setup. It works because <web-multiselect> is a real form-associated custom element: it writes hidden inputs named after @form[:tags] (tags[], one per value) into the form, and — since it exposes a native .form — LiveView's phx-change delegation picks up every selection change. So phx-change (live validation) and phx-submit both see the selected values in params[form_name]["tags"], exactly like a native <select multiple>. Pre-selected values from the FormField render as badges on mount.
The optional hook={true} is orthogonal to this — add it only when you also want the raw select/deselect/change events pushed to the server as web_multiselect:* messages, or to drive the element from the server via push_update (see Driving the component from the server). Plain <.form> binding needs none of that.
Attributes
Every documented attribute from the upstream component is exposed as a typed attr/3. See Keenmate.WebMultiselect.Components.web_multiselect/1 for the full list, or the upstream usage docs for what each one does.
Snake_case in HEEx maps to kebab-case on the rendered element: search_placeholder → search-placeholder, badges_display_mode → badges-display-mode, etc.
Theming
The component is styled entirely through CSS custom properties, in a two-tier
cascade: component tokens (--ms-*) each fall back to a shared design token
(--base-*), so it works out of the box, inherits a design system when one is
present, and is overridable per-instance from HEEx via class / style.
See the Theming guide for the three integration paths:
- With pure-admin — the multiselect inherits the
--base-*tokens pure-admin provides, matching palette and dark mode with zero configuration. - With other KeenMate components (no pure-admin) — define the
--base-*layer yourself once as a single source of truth; every component reads it. - Standalone — built-in
light-dark()fallbacks give a working light/dark theme; override--ms-*to restyle just the multiselect.
